From c551bf03406e2ae46cd8570e340f1382d8b6b19e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Kev Date: Mon, 3 Aug 2026 00:53:56 -0400 Subject: [PATCH] Reality assessment: the forward model exists, wired to the wrong side of the pipe READ-ONLY. src/ and web/ untouched. Inventoried every forward-model component against the real objective -- a forward matchup projection, not an edge number. The finding is that all of it already exists and is already loaded in production, and 100% of it sits DOWNSTREAM of the grade in challenger columns nothing serves. The served p_win reads three features and a game log; it has never seen a pitcher. Inputs are HAVE, not missing: statcast_aggregates carries 1,354 rows (750 pitchers, 604 batters) with exit velo, launch angle, barrel, hard-hit, whiff, chase, pitch mix, GB/FB, arm angle, and handedness complete on every row. Real gaps are team defense and catcher/umpire. So Stage A is a plumbing-and- modelling job, not a data-acquisition job. Found along the way: the Statcast nightly refresh is unreachable code. tick() returns for any hour not in HOURS_UTC (14,19,22,1,3) and the refresh block then tests h === 11, which that guard can never admit. The mechanism data has been frozen at its 2026-07-21 backfill for 13 days, and the block's own failure alert sits in the same dead branch -- the identical silently-guarded- out shape as the settlement outage. Design shows the counter: every factor label the SIGNAL BREAKDOWN renders is a restatement of recent frequency (l5_hot_vs_line, l20_over_line, back_to_back, home_game) plus several structurally-NBA labels (referees, coach pace, starters out) inside a baseball product. Not one names a pitcher, pitch type, handedness or park. The card's forward-read slots already exist and go unfilled -- the surface needs feeding, not redesigning. On what changes: the prior measurements were outcome-accuracy, not edge, so the metric was right and the question was narrow. proj-v1.1 and hits-v1 stay correctly refuted as DISTRIBUTION swaps on thin inputs -- neither tested a matchup-fed projection. arch-v1 is a market-relative nudge by construction and is the one component genuinely measured on the wrong axis. AT CEILING is provisional: measured only against features the champion already reads.
